Location and Natural Beauty
Comuna Perişani is a picturesque commune situated in Vâlcea County, Romania, nestled in the foothills of the Southern Carpathians. This enchanting area offers travelers breathtaking landscapes characterized by rolling hills, lush forests, and serene valleys. The nearby Olt River adds to the scenic charm, providing opportunities for leisurely walks along its banks. Nature enthusiasts will find themselves immersed in a tranquil environment, perfect for hiking, birdwatching, and exploring the diverse flora and fauna unique to this region.


Cultural Heritage
Perişani is rich in cultural heritage, reflecting the traditions and customs of the Romanian rural lifestyle. The local population is known for its hospitality, making visitors feel welcomed and at home. The commune hosts various cultural events and festivals throughout the year, celebrating local crafts, folklore, and traditional music. Visitors can experience authentic Romanian cuisine in family-run taverns, where dishes are prepared using recipes passed down through generations. Specialties such as mămăligă (cornmeal porridge) and sarmale (cabbage rolls) are must-tries for anyone looking to savor the region's flavors.

Outdoor Activities
For those seeking adventure, Comuna Perişani is an ideal base for outdoor activities. The surrounding mountains provide excellent hiking trails, ranging from leisurely walks to more challenging treks. Visitors can explore the nearby Cozia National Park, known for its stunning landscapes and rich biodiversity. For those interested in winter sports, the nearby ski resorts in the Southern Carpathians offer opportunities for skiing and snowboarding during the colder months.


Accessibility and Accommodation
Although Comuna Perişani is off the beaten path, it is accessible from larger towns like Râmnicu Vâlcea, which is approximately 30 kilometers away. The roads are well-maintained, making it easy for travelers to reach this hidden gem. Accommodation options vary from cozy guesthouses to rustic lodges, allowing visitors to experience the warmth of local hospitality while enjoying the stunning natural environment.
